- What is this tool?
- Salesken analyzes sales calls in real time to provide actionable insights and improve sales effectiveness.
- How much does it cost?
- Salesken offers a free plan and paid subscriptions starting at $20 per month.
- Does it have a free plan?
- Yes, Salesken provides a free plan with basic call recording and analytics features.
- What integrations does it support?
- Salesken has limited CRM integrations; no public API is currently available.
- Who is it best for?
- It is best for sales managers and reps seeking real-time call insights and coaching.
- What is this tool?
- Cresta provides AI-driven real-time coaching and workflow automation for contact centers.
- How much does it cost?
- Cresta offers a free tier; paid plans with advanced features require contacting sales for pricing.
- Does it have a free plan?
- Yes, Cresta offers a free plan with basic AI coaching and workflow automation features.
- What integrations does it support?
- Cresta integrates with common contact center platforms, though specific integrations require sales inquiry.
- Who is it best for?
- It is best for contact centers and customer service teams seeking real-time coaching and automation.

Salesken and Cresta both offer freemium pricing models, allowing users to access basic features at no cost. Salesken has an overall score of 5.5/10 and focuses on enhancing sales conversations through AI-driven real-time guidance and analytics, making it suitable for sales teams aiming to improve call effectiveness. Cresta, with an overall score of 5.3/10, emphasizes AI-powered coaching and automation for customer service and sales agents, targeting organizations looking to boost agent performance and customer interactions. While their pricing structures are similar, their feature sets and primary use cases differ, with Salesken centered on sales conversation optimization and Cresta on broader agent coaching and automation.
